Dwayne “The Rock” Johnson posted on Instagram that production for his newest movie, Jumanji 3, has kicked off in Los Angeles with the cast table read.
“What a massive, fun, heartfelt adventure. Feels emotionally appropriate for our beloved JUMANJI franchise to end on this beautiful grace note of our final film,” he wrote.
The movie will be filmed in the Los Angeles area as well.
Johnson noted that “jaws were hurting” from all the laughter after they got the whole gang back together for round three.
“We all talked about how much we’ve missed this kinda joy and fun. Let’s make a good one,” he continued.
The movie is directed by Jake Kasdan and will be released in theaters across the United States in December 2026 by Sony Pictures.
